首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

人脸图像识别python人脸识别技术

python人脸识别 人脸识别的崛起 什么是人脸识别 人脸识别是将采集到的数据信息,根据人脸特征信息进行比对,从而辨识身份的技术。...每逢谈到人脸识别技术,就会想到人工智能,近年来,人工智能的发展成为当代技术革命的一部分。可以说计算机领域技术的发展,极大的带动了这场革命。...人脸识别技术的应用和发展 谈到应用,我的第一映像就是手机上的人脸识别解锁,目前在学校公寓里面也有人脸识别的机器,我记得首先是收集了我们学生们的照片,应该是存入数据库的,我们学生的信息,包括学号,以及所在系等等...python人脸识别 导入库 python是一门强大的计算机编程语言,我们常常要用到python中的库,今天我们用到的库是需要安装的,因为不是python的内置库。...我们可以有这个思路,这里只是给大家简单介绍一下python的这个人脸识别库。当然也会有其他的编程语言的实现人脸识别。 后期会写出动态拍照人脸识别

15.2K60

Python人脸识别技术实现

AI涉及的领域众多,图像识别中的人脸识别是其中一个有趣的分支。...百度的BFR,Face++的开放平台,汉王,讯飞等等都提供了人脸识别的API,对于老码农而言,自己写一小段代码,来看看一张图片中有几个人,没有高大上,只是觉得好玩,而且只需要7行代码。...margin-bottom: 1.1em; font-family: 'microsoft yahei'; margin-top: 0px; padding-bottom: 0px; padding-top: 0px;">人脸识别系统一般分为...:人脸图像采集、人脸图像预处理、人脸图像特征提取以及匹配与识别。...'; margin-top: 0px; padding-bottom: 0px; padding-top: 0px;">循环读取人脸的矩形对象列表,获得人脸矩形的坐标和宽高, 然后在原图片中画出该矩形框

1.3K00
您找到你想要的搜索结果了吗?
是的
没有找到

Python人脸识别技术实现

AI涉及的领域众多,图像识别中的人脸识别是其中一个有趣的分支。...百度的BFR,Face++的开放平台,汉王,讯飞等等都提供了人脸识别的API,对于老码农而言,自己写一小段代码,来看看一张图片中有几个人,没有高大上,只是觉得好玩,而且只需要7行代码。...margin-bottom: 1.1em; font-family: 'microsoft yahei'; margin-top: 0px; padding-bottom: 0px; padding-top: 0px;">人脸识别系统一般分为...:人脸图像采集、人脸图像预处理、人脸图像特征提取以及匹配与识别。...'; margin-top: 0px; padding-bottom: 0px; padding-top: 0px;">循环读取人脸的矩形对象列表,获得人脸矩形的坐标和宽高, 然后在原图片中画出该矩形框

1.3K40

人脸识别技术优缺点,人脸识别技术的原理

现如今,在案件侦破,小区门禁,手机解锁等等方面,我们都需要用到人脸识别技术,这项技术应用到了很多的场景当中,对于日常的生活来说也提供了不少的便利,下面我们就将为大家介绍人脸识别技术。...,而且通过人脸识别技术,可以不易察觉,不会陷入被人伪装欺骗的地步。...虽然人脸识别技术的优点非常多,但是我们也需要注意到它的缺点,因为人类的脸部或多或少存在着一定的相似性,所以对于人脸的外形来说,它是很不稳定的,而且有些人脸识别技术还可能会导致信息的泄露。...二、人脸识别技术的原理 人脸识别识别技术的一种,主要是通过人类的面部特征来进行身份确认,在判断出是否存在人脸之后,就会开始检测脸部的位置和大小,根据检测出来的信息,就可以提出身份特征,然后和已知的人脸之间进行对此...人脸识别技术在现在的社会中已经越来越普遍了,我们也日常的生活中随处可见人脸识别技术,有些小区也是可以通过人脸识别技术来确定身份,不过我们在进行人脸识别的过程,也要多加注意保护自己的信息。

11.3K20

人脸识别技术的真相

人脸识别是机器学习的直接应用,这项技术已经被消费者、行业和执法机关广泛采用,它可能为我们的日常生活带来了便利,但也有严重的隐私问题。...其中,执法机关会使用这项技术从人群中识别出他们感兴趣的人。 人脸识别技术还可以用于推断人的特征和行为,如情绪、年龄或健康状况。...生物识别解决方案市场的主要参与者包括Safran(FR)、NEC Corporation(JA)、Cognitec(DE)和Face++(CH)。 但是,人脸识别是一种不同于其他技术的生物识别工具。...乔治敦隐私&技术法律中心执行董事、人脸识别专家Alvaro Bedoya在近日接受USA Today采访时说,“你可以删除cookies。你可以修改浏览器设置。...当前,人脸识别面临的挑战包括实现不同姿势、不同年龄人脸变体识别的健壮性、使用“照片简图(photo-sketches)”代替真正的照片、处理低分辨率照片、识别遮挡、彩妆及欺骗技术

1.8K10

人脸识别技术概述

摘要 随着人脸识别技术(FR,Facial Recognition)迅速普及,反人脸识别技术(AFR,Anti-Facial Recognition)作为对抗性研究变得越来越重要。...反识别技术能够在某些情况下帮助用户避免不必要的面部识别,同时也能够促进人脸识别技术的可用性和安全性。本文将对不同的反人脸识别技术进行全面分析。...0x02 人脸识别系统 A. 技术介绍 作为背景,本章将概述当今的人脸识别系统及其实际应用,包括系统的关键工作阶段和部署方式。...0x0A 结论 随着人脸识别系统的大规模应用和数量持续增长,反人脸识别技术也在迅速发展,预计未来反识别工具的需求将继续上升。...未来的反识别技术可以针对人脸识别的第一阶段和第 四阶段进行更多的探索,这可以提供更广泛的保护。 随着人脸识别系统的广泛应用和不断增长,反人脸识别技术的需求也将不断增加。

42630

智能门锁:人脸识别技术

智能门锁在经过2018年的爆发直至近几年来的持续增长,目前市场上各类的产品基本都涵盖了密码、刷卡、指纹这几项关键的开门方式,人脸识别技术作为一种新的引用技术,成为众多厂家为追求产品差异化而形成的一种趋势...图片来源:https://www.sohu.com/a/501784145_161795 2D人脸识别技术 2D人脸识别技术早在安防、监控、门禁、考勤中就已有应用,其硬件结构相当于一颗RGB摄像头,通过捕捉人脸图像...图片来源:《2021人脸识别行业白皮书》 3D人脸识别技术 3D人脸识别技术加入了深度信息算法技术,与2D识别技术相比,其识别准确率相差不大,但是在活体检测的准确率上有一定的提高。...图片来源:https://www.guayunfan.com/lilun/560934.html 在3D人脸识别厂家中, 以结构光技术为主打的厂家有:奥比中光、的卢深视、深岚视觉等; 以TOF技术为主打的厂家有...:艾芯智能等; 以双目视觉为主打的厂家有:商汤、旷视等 与2D人脸识别相比,3D人脸识别结合深度信息,在防伪安全上由此有了提高,在3D人脸识别的3中技术中,结构光作用距离相对较近,良率及一致性相对较差;

2.3K30

人脸识别技术的发展历程

人脸识别既是一项起源较早的技术,又是一门焕发着活跃生命力、充满着学术研究魅力的新兴技术领域。...随着近些年人工智能、大数据、云计算的技术创新幅度的增大,技术更迭速度的加快,人脸识别作为人工智能的一项重要应用,也搭上了这3辆“快车”,基于人脸识别技术的一系列产品实现了大规模落地。 ?...在可以预见的未来,人脸识别领域必将会散发出更耀眼的光芒。 下面,我们将从人脸识别的历史发展情况和当前技术热点,揭秘这项神秘而又熟悉的技术。...第三阶段:自动人脸识别阶段 只有将识别过程自动化才可以真正达到人脸识别的效果。而这项技术的发展,离不开机器学习的发展。...本文摘自:《Python人脸识别:从入门到工程实践》 ? 关于作者:王天庆,长期从事分布式系统、数据科学与工程、人工智能等方面的研究与开发,在人脸识别方面有丰富的实践经验。

9.4K40

技术综述】人脸表情识别研究

随着机器学习和深度神经网络两个领域的迅速发展以及智能设备的普及,人脸识别技术正在经历前所未有的发展,关于人脸识别技术讨论从未停歇。...Polygram与以往的社交软件的方式不同,是一款基于人脸识别的表情包为主要特色的社交软件,加持人脸识别与神经网络技术,它可以使用用户的脸部表情来生成一个emoji。...在这里,用户可以通过人脸识别技术,搜索发送相应表情。Polygram是一个人工智能动力社会网络,可以理解人脸表情。...它以基于人脸识别的表情包为主要特色,即能够利用人脸识别技术,对面部的真实表情进行检测,从而搜索到相应的表情,并发送该表情。...目前,仅针对人脸识别技术相对成熟,表情识别还有很大的市场,接下来需要做的是将表情识别运用到实际场景中,将其与现实需求进行良好结合。

3.3K40

动态人脸识别技术的研究

因此,静态人脸识别具有极大地局限性,动态人脸识别技术具有更广泛地应用前景。 1. 研究背景 早在1964年,国外就开始了对人脸识别的相关研究。...动态人脸识别原理 2.1动态人脸识别系统框架 人脸识别是一项热门的计算机技术研究领域,它属于生物特征识别技术,是对生物体(一般特指人)本身的生物特征来区分生物体个体。...人脸识别实际包括构建人脸识别系统的一系列相关技术,包括人脸图像采集、人脸定位、人脸识别预处理、身份确认以及身份查找等,其流程如图2-1所示。...现有的静态人脸识别技术无法满足某些特殊场合的需要,诸如海关监测等需要对视频中的人脸进行动态进行动态跟踪和识别,而满足这种场合需求的动态人脸识别技术相对欠缺。...尽管人脸识别技术已经发展多年,但是还未能达到人们预期的目标。

1.9K30

Python快速实现人脸识别

一、前言 今天给大家带了的人脸识别非常简单,不需要大家了解TensorFlow,只需要对Python基本语法有一定了解。由于TensorFlow的火爆,把人脸识别再度推向我们的视线。...像前段时间比较火的dee pfake,和人脸支付技术。虽然现阶段人脸识别仍有很大的争议性,但是它已经走进我们的视线当中了。很多小区在门禁系统中加入了人脸识别的功能,有些景区也添加了刷脸通道。...三、实现人脸识别 使用SDK实现人脸识别非常简单,下面我会从最简单的人脸识别开始。然后识别多个人脸,再到情绪识别、年龄识别等。...接下来我们实现更复杂的人脸识别,虽然在技术上要复杂的多,但是在代码上却没有什么太多的添加。 3.2、多人脸识别 也非常简单,我们执行上面代码,发现即使我们识别人脸的图片,face_num依旧是1。...除此之外,我们还可以识别性别、年龄、颜值、是否带眼睛、单双眼皮、情绪等...更详细的内容可以参考其官方文档Python-SDK[3] 四、总结 除了上面这些简单操作外,SDK还提供了更加复杂的人脸服务。

1.8K20

Python系列之三——人脸检测、人脸识别

这是关于人脸的又一篇原创! 之前有利用C++和OpenCv写过人脸识别的系列文章,对于人脸识别的基本理解和步骤流程等基本知识不做反复叙述。...比詹小白还要白的童鞋可以查看往期文章进行了解噢 1.人脸识别(一)——从零说起 2.人脸识别(二)——训练分类器 3.人脸识别(二)——训练分类器的补充说明 4.人脸识别(三)——源码放送 一、人脸检测...python人脸检测基本上可以参照C++版本的程序,根据语法不同进行改写即可。...人脸识别也可以和检测一样参照c++版本的程序,但是学python时候接触到一个很牛*的模块,这里做图片集的人脸识别进行介绍。...首先,这是所谓的niubi模块是face_recognition库模块,该库使用 dlib 顶尖的深度学习人脸识别技术构建,在户外脸部检测数据库基准(Labeled Faces in the Wild

2.5K80

Python系列之三——人脸检测、人脸识别

之前有利用C++和OpenCv写过人脸识别的系列文章,对于人脸识别的基本理解和步骤流程等基本知识不做反复叙述。...比詹小白还要白的童鞋可以查看往期文章进行了解噢~ 1.人脸识别(一)——从零说起 2.人脸识别(二)——训练分类器 3.人脸识别(二)——训练分类器的补充说明 4.人脸识别(三)——源码放送...我是华丽丽的分割线,下边有请詹小白简单讲讲python版本的人脸检测与识别,鼓掌~ 一、人脸检测 python人脸检测基本上可以参照C++版本的程序,根据语法不同进行改写即可...人脸识别也可以和检测一样参照c++版本的程序,但是学python时候接触到一个很牛*的模块,这里做图片集的人脸识别进行介绍。...首先,这是所谓的niubi模块是face_recognition库模块,该库使用 dlib 顶尖的深度学习人脸识别技术构建,在户外脸部检测数据库基准(Labeled Faces in the Wild

1.4K60

人脸识别技术介绍和表情识别最新研究

一、人脸识别技术介绍 人脸识别作为一种生物特征识别技术,具有非侵扰性、非接触性、友好性和便捷性等优点。早在二十世纪初期,人脸识别已经出现,于二十世纪中期,发展成为独立的学科。...人脸识别真正进入应用阶段是在90年代后期。人脸识别属于人脸匹配的领域,人脸匹配的方法主要包括特征表示和相似性度量。 人脸识别通用的流程主要包括人脸检测、人脸裁剪、人脸校正、特征提取和人脸识别。...人脸识别主要包括一对一或者一对多的应用场景,对目标人脸进行识别和验证。 人脸表达模型主要分为2D,2.5D,3D。...3D人脸由多张不同角度的深度图像合成,具有完整连续的曲面信息,包含深度信息。2D图像人脸识别的研究时间较长,软硬件技术较为完备,得到了广泛的应用。...完善的深度学习技术构成了大多数计算机视觉问题中的最新方法,例如对象分类或检测,语义分割或面部和身体分析。

2.3K20

人脸识别技术介绍和表情识别最新研究

一、人脸识别技术介绍 人脸识别作为一种生物特征识别技术,具有非侵扰性、非接触性、友好性和便捷性等优点。早在二十世纪初期,人脸识别已经出现,于二十世纪中期,发展成为独立的学科。...人脸识别真正进入应用阶段是在90年代后期。人脸识别属于人脸匹配的领域,人脸匹配的方法主要包括特征表示和相似性度量。 人脸识别通用的流程主要包括人脸检测、人脸裁剪、人脸校正、特征提取和人脸识别。...人脸识别主要包括一对一或者一对多的应用场景,对目标人脸进行识别和验证。 人脸表达模型主要分为2D,2.5D,3D。...3D人脸由多张不同角度的深度图像合成,具有完整连续的曲面信息,包含深度信息。2D图像人脸识别的研究时间较长,软硬件技术较为完备,得到了广泛的应用。...备注:在公众号「3D视觉工坊」后台,回复「人脸识别技术」,即可获得上述两篇论文。

1.9K20

深入浅出人脸识别技术

在深度学习出现后,人脸识别技术才真正有了可用性。这是因为之前的机器学习技术中,难以从图片中取出合适的特征值。轮廓?颜色?眼睛?...本文中笔者试图用通俗的语言探讨人脸识别技术,首先概述人脸识别技术,接着探讨深度学习有效的原因以及梯度下降为什么可以训练出合适的权重参数,最后描述基于CNN卷积神经网络的人脸识别。...一、人脸识别技术概述 人脸识别技术大致由人脸检测和人脸识别两个环节组成。...人脸检测不一定会使用深度学习技术,因为这里的技术要求相对低一些,只需要知道有没有人脸以及人脸在照片中的大致位置即可。...所以,单纯的评价某个人脸识别算法的准确率没有意义,我们最需要弄清楚的是误识别率小于某个值时(例如0.1%)的通过率。不管1:1还是1:N,其底层技术是相同的,只是难度不同而已。

2.4K62

人脸识别 | Java 实现 AI人工智能技术 - 人脸识别-附源码

好了,跑偏了,今天康哥总结了AV、不,AI的新的技术点【人脸识别】,上几期的图像识别、语音识别、车牌识别、网络爬虫没来得及看的同学,请点击这里。...《Java 实现 AI 人工智能技术 - 语音识别功能》 《Java 实现 AI人工智能技术 - 网络爬虫功》 《使用 Java 实现AI人工智能技术-图像识别功能》 需求: 登录使用人脸识别登录...、人脸录入功能 技术点 & 开发工具: Myeclipse、JDK1.8、Tomcat8、SSM框架、HTTPS、JSON、jsp、百度云 人脸识别: 是基于人的脸部特征信息进行身份识别的一种生物识别技术...用摄像机或摄像头采集含有人脸的图像或视频流,并自动在图像中检测和跟踪人脸,进而对检测到的人脸进行脸部识别的一系列相关技术,通常也叫做人像识别、面部识别。...技术流程: 人脸图像采集及检测 人脸图像预处理 人脸图像特征提取 匹配与识别 识别算法: 基于人脸特征点的识别算法(Feature-based

16.1K131

人工智能技术人脸识别技术介绍

今天给大家介绍一下人脸识别相关的技术,希望对大家能有所帮助!一、人脸识别概念人脸识别,是基于人的脸部特征信息进行身份识别的一种生物识别技术。...二、 人脸识别流程人脸识别的主要流程如下:人脸检测→人脸关键点及活体特征→人脸语义分割→人脸属性识别人脸识别2.1 人脸检测主要对对图片中的人脸进行定位。...所使用的核心技术主要有:2.2 人脸关键点及活体特征人脸关键点:也称为人脸关键点检测、定位或人脸对齐,根据人脸图像定位出人脸面部的关键区域(嘴巴、鼻子、眼睛、耳朵、脸部轮廓等等),其中根据72个关键点描述五官的位置来进行人脸跟踪...2.3 人脸语义分割主要是指计算机能实时识别某一个像素点属于哪个语义区域,这个操作比图像分割更加精细。...2.5 人脸识别这个阶段主要是判断人脸是否为同一个人,主要有下面两种验证场景: ● 验证两张图片是否为同一个人,可以识别不同年龄、不同化妆形态下的不太状态 ● 一对多识别主要是检测人脸图片和现有的图片库进行比较

55520
领券